2nd External Display not being detected by Mac Book Pro 13 inch M1 Chip

I bought Mac Book Pro 13 inch with M1 Chip and using it with Mac Book Pro Docking station for Dual Monitor by MOKin and second display is not being picked.


I have tried:


  1. I have tried connecting only one monitor and both the ports and monitor work individually, but when connecting both monitor only one get recognized.


2, The USB C Docking station works with my 15inch Mac Book Pro (intel Chip) so the docking station works fine too


  1. Updating Big Sur to latest version


This is really upsetting that a 3K machine won't detect a second monitor. I am almost thinking to take it back it and return

MacBook Pro M1 supports a total of two displays, one internal and one external.

MacBook Pro (13-inch, M1, 2020) - Technical Specifications


Some folks have reportedly had some success with DisplayLink, though that’s not supported by Apple.

The tech specs for the M1 Macbook pro clearly say:


"Simultaneously supports full native resolution on the built-in display at millions of colors and:

  • One external display with up to 6K resolution at 60Hz"
